当前位置: 首页 > article >正文

k8s在mac和linux下的安装步骤

在Mac和Linux下安装Kubernetes(k8s)的步骤如下:

  1. 安装Docker:首先需要安装Docker来运行Kubernetes的容器。具体安装步骤可以参考Docker官方文档进行安装。

  2. 安装Kubectl:Kubectl是Kubernetes的命令行工具,用于与Kubernetes集群进行交互。可以通过以下命令来安装kubectl:

    • 在Mac上使用Homebrew安装:

      brew install kubectl
      

    • 在Linux上使用apt安装:

      sudo apt-get update && sudo apt-get install -y kubectl
      

    • 在Linux上使用yum安装:

      sudo yum install -y kubectl
      

  3. 安装Minikube:Minikube是一个在本地运行单节点Kubernetes集群的工具。可以通过以下命令来安装Minikube:

    • 在Mac上使用Homebrew安装:

      brew install minikube
      

    • 在Linux上下载二进制文件:

      curl -LO https://storage.googleapis.com/minikube/releases/latest/minikube-linux-amd64
      sudo install minikube-linux-amd64 /usr/local/bin/minikube
      

  4. 启动Minikube集群:可以使用以下命令来启动Minikube集群:

    minikube start
    

    这将会在本地启动一个单节点的Kubernetes集群。

  5. 验证安装:可以使用以下命令来验证Kubernetes是否成功安装:

    kubectl version
    

    如果正确安装,将会显示Kubernetes的版本信息。

安装完成后,可以使用kubectl命令来管理Kubernetes集群,例如创建、删除和管理容器等。


http://www.kler.cn/news/285328.html

相关文章:

  • 怎么才能快速提升网站在谷歌的收录?
  • SpringBoot下调用kettle脚本
  • Code Practice Journal | Day59-60_Graph09 最短路径(待更)
  • 麦穗检测计数-目标检测数据集(包括VOC格式、YOLO格式)
  • 【Qt】Spacer
  • 二叉树的前序遍历(LeetCode)
  • 深度学习_数据读取到model模型存储
  • 华为云征文|初识Flexus云服务X实例和参数配置,finalShell远程连接,安装MySQL并配置和远程访问
  • 2024-如何在低版本Mac OS安装合适的xcode-详细的技术篇
  • Spring Cloud全解析:网关之GateWay过滤器
  • QT:详解信号和槽
  • 相机坐标系转换世界坐标系,zedimudepth
  • 【C++ 第十八章】C++11 新增语法(4)
  • BMC lighttpd kvm数据分析(websocket)
  • 【Qt笔记】QCommandLinkButton控件详解
  • Unity编辑器扩展之Scene视图扩展
  • Windows Edge浏览器对Web Authentication API的支持分析与实践应用
  • 音频处理新纪元:深入探索PyTorch的torchaudio
  • vue新建按钮弹出选框
  • 【第0004页 · 递归】生成括号对
  • 缓存Mybatis一级缓存与二级缓存
  • 【Java设计模式】数据总线模式:高效统一组件通信
  • 【鬼灭之刃学英语 立志篇】2、义勇对炭治郎的怒斥
  • 4.1 版本管理器——2PL与MVCC
  • 第 20 章 DOM 进阶
  • 应用层协议(下)Https加密Http的秘密(含逻辑图解 简单易学 通俗易懂!)
  • DataSet和DataTable的关系
  • Python爬虫所需的技术及其原理(简单易懂)
  • 策略模式+模版方法模式+简单工厂模式混用优化代码复杂分支问题
  • 【软件测试】bug以及测试用例的设计方法